(Image credit: mtv.com) “Dreamcatchers” was a little lighter on song-usage than the past two episodes but the musical cues were on point. 1. “Set it Off” by Life In Film Since Malia wrecked havock during Driver’s Ed last week, much to Mr. Yukimura’s dismay, Lydia and Kira took it upon themselves to help her progress. The song playing [...] Read on →